Product code: 20005
Weight 48.0g
Pull Force* 18kg
Gauss 4450
Grade N38
Coating Nickel (NiCuNi)
Direction of Magnetisation Through Height
Dimensions Height:12.7mm, Outside Diameter:25.4mm
*Measured against up to 10mm mild steel.

Neodymium magnets are the strongest commercially available permanent magnets, providing significantly greater magnetic strength than ferrite, Alnico, or samarium cobalt magnets of similar dimensions. The combination of a 25.4mm diameter and substantial 12.7mm thickness provides high magnetic energy and an excellent contact surface, making this magnet ideal for heavy-duty holding, clamping, positioning, mounting, and magnetic separation applications.

This disc magnet is axially magnetised, meaning the magnetic poles are located on the two flat 25.4mm circular faces, delivering maximum face-to-face holding performance against ferrous steel surfaces or when incorporated into custom magnetic assemblies.

Protected by a durable nickel-copper-nickel (Ni-Cu-Ni) coating, this magnet offers outstanding resistance to corrosion, oxidation, and everyday wear while maintaining a smooth, polished finish.

Please Note

This is a high-strength rare earth magnet and should be handled carefully to avoid pinch injuries or damage caused by magnets snapping together. Holding performance is achieved under ideal conditions using a clean, flat, thick ferrous steel surface with full face-to-face contact. Actual magnetic strength will vary depending on the steel thickness, surface finish, air gap, and application.

Keep away from children, pacemakers, implanted medical devices, sensitive electronic equipment, magnetic storage media, and precision instruments. Avoid drilling, machining, excessive heat exposure, or heavy impacts, as these may permanently damage the magnet or reduce its magnetic performance.

Surface Treatment

The most common coating for Neodymium magnets is Nickel + Copper + Nickel (Ni + Cu + Ni). This coating offers the magnet relatively good protection from corrosion and passive applications. If the magnet will be exposed to moisture or liquid then consider the use of an organic coating such as Epoxy. A hard wearing coating, Epoxy is suited to applications where the magnet will come under some friction or knocking.

Magnetic Properties

Neodymium magnets are offered in several different grades. The first section N30-54 has an operating temperature of up to 80 degrees. Most of our stock only goes up to N38. The second section, denoted with the "M" prefix after the grade has an operating temperature 100 degrees. After this the grades are "H", "SH", "UH" & "EH". In order for the magnet to withstand a higher operating temperature, during production more of the raw material PrNd is incorporated as these elements have a naturally occurring resistance to high temperatures.

The Pull Force listed for each magnet is based on lifting 10mm thick steel from a horizontal surface. Magnets on a vertical surface (of 10mm thick steel) are generally able to hold around only 30% of the pull force listed in the product description.
